Freshening Up Your Porch with Paint & Plastering

Give your front space a significant boost with a simple renovating project! Painting your porch and adding a layer of plaster can dramatically alter its look. Begin by carefully cleaning the existing surface, removing any flaking finish and debris. Then, apply a durable primer before selecting vibrant paint colors that complement your home’s style. A even layer of plaster can add texture and shield the wood from weather, resulting in a charming and welcoming front porch.

Restoring The Porch: A Complete Guide

Giving your entry porch a facelift often involves more than just a fresh coat of color. Significant porch repair can encompass a range of projects, from addressing minor imperfections to undertaking extensive structural corrections. Typically, this includes coating the porch floor and railings, replacing damaged plaster, and even performing necessary structural changes like repairing rotted support or stabilizing the porch base. Proper surface preparation is also essential to ensuring a long-lasting and aesthetically attractive result, while addressing the underlying structural challenges is essential to the porch’s overall stability. Ultimately, a thoughtful porch restoration adds both charm and practicality to your home.
